Big St. Charles Motorsports

  • 3830 W Clay St.
  • St. Charles, MO 63301
  • Call Us: (636) 946-6487
  • //www.bigstcharlesmotorsports.com/
Print This Page

2026 Polaris® T26AAPHDAE

Selling Price -

Click for a Quote

Information

No Description is Available for this Unit

Photos

Highlights

  • Big Saint Charles Store
  • New
  • 169329
  • 2026
  • Polaris®
  • T26AAPHDAE
  • 57XAAPHD3T8169329
  • Available

Specifications